# LiftLogic Data Stores

The LiftLogic elevator-dispatch simulator persists three datasets: car telemetry, passenger arrival models, and scenario definitions. Telemetry is append-only and pruned weekly; scenarios are versioned and must never be edited in place. All three live in the same simulation database on the Harrowfield cluster. To run the simulator locally against staging, connect using the string below.

database URL for bahop-yagep: mssql://sildor_svc:35ha7jz@db-fb6d.nelvrodyn.example:5432/casath

**Ticket: Inventory reconciliation job failing on prod-east**

The nightly reconciliation job for Stockmere has failed three consecutive runs with auth errors against the warehouse ledger API. Investigation shows the environment on prod-east was rebuilt last Tuesday and the ledger credential was never restored, so the job cannot fetch counts and exits before comparing anything. Please verify the remaining variables against the canonical template, then restore the credential on the very next line.

secret setting of tajof-bahif: COURIER_KEY3=65d

### Deploy Status Bot API

The Beaconette bot answers deploy questions in chat — ping it with a service name and it returns the last three rollouts, who shipped them, and current health. Under the hood it's just a REST call to /status/{service}, so you can script against it too. Every request needs auth; for sandbox work, use the token below.

login token, tagef-tagep: eyJhbGciOiJIUzI1NiIsInR5cCI6IkpXVCJ9.eyJzdWIiOiIBXyeYEoalzIn0.6TI7VhOJMHm9

TICKET: Expired credential blocking N+1 fix verification. The Quillgraph batching patch collapses per-node resolver calls into a single dataloader pass, but the perf harness can't hit the internal Tracewell profiler because the old service key lapsed Friday. No scope change requested—same read-only profiler access. Rotation was approved by the Meridian security board last cycle. Replacement key for the harness follows.

API key for yagag-fawif: zpat4_Gful